Reviews by The Hwahae Testers undergo the same strict verification process as regular reviews, and if they don't meet our standards, revisions will be requested.ProsFirst impression is great. I love the subtle herbal scent, and it's really gentle on the skin. It's excellent for both pat-on application and as an exfoliating toner, leaving my skin feeling refreshed. I find it works better when dispensed onto the hands for patting. Moisturizing toners are great for this method. The houttuynia cordata extract seems to have a soothing effect. Above all, just two layers leave my skin hydrated and moisturized. Despite its watery texture, it provides good hydration without feeling sticky. In the morning, applying this 2-3 times is often enough to skip the next skincare step. The bottle design is also pretty. I'd definitely repurchase when I run out.
ConsThere's not much to complain about, but if I had to mention something, the toner tends to linger on the bottle when it drips. I think it might be due to its slippery texture.
TipPatting it on twice rather than once is great for addressing deep dryness.

Reviews by The Hwahae Testers undergo the same strict verification process as regular reviews, and if they don't meet our standards, revisions will be requested.ProsI don't usually use toners, just toner pads, and then apply essence or serum. But a friend told me that using a toner helps eliminate deep dryness, so I tried this one that seemed to offer both soothing and hydration. It's really great - no blemishes, provides deep hydration, and is genuinely good. After cleansing, I applied this toner first. I poured some onto my hands and used the patting method, which is supposed to be good for the skin without causing damage. I patted it in, waited for it to absorb completely, then layered it again 3-4 times. It really seems to have eliminated my deep dryness! Using a water-based toner makes me feel like I should keep using them from now on. I realized that my makeup was flaking because of the deep dryness. I've always loved Da Jung's serum because of its great ingredients, and their toner is just as good. My skin has become sensitive lately, but this doesn't cause any blemishes and is really nice to use without any issues.
ConsI didn't really notice any downsides, except that because I use the patting method, the toner bottle gets a bit messy. I try to wipe the bottle after use, but it's still a bit slippery and doesn't clean off completely. It's a hassle to wipe it with a wet wipe every time.
TipIf you want to get rid of deep dryness, I recommend layering it about 3 times.

Reviews by The Hwahae Testers undergo the same strict verification process as regular reviews, and if they don't meet our standards, revisions will be requested.ProsI decided to try the toner from Hwahae since the houttuynia cordata ingredient works well for me, and Dajayeon's houttuynia cordata mask is also famous. I managed to snag it at a decent price during a sale, paying just over 10,000 won.
ConsFirst off, without a sale, the price seems quite high for the amount you get. Also, the scent is quite strong. I briefly used it in a refillable bottle, and the fragrance lingered intensely, refusing to fade away. While houttuynia cordata usually suits my skin well, this toner made me realize that hyaluronic acid definitely doesn't agree with me. Products containing hyaluronic acid, including this one, cause hard, non-squeezable blemishes to appear on my skin even with the slightest touch. After application, it leaves a slippery, slightly sticky residue on my hands that requires washing off. Despite its water-like texture, I suspect it's the hyaluronic acid causing this effect. Overall, it was quite disappointing.
